What is Accident Legal Counsel?
Accident legal counsel refers to attorneys who specialize in personal injury law, especially cases stemming from accidents. Their main role is to help hurt victims navigate the complex legal landscape connected with their claims. This consists of event proof, working out with insurer, and representing customers in court if essential.

When should I hire accident legal counsel?
It's a good idea to seek advice from an attorney as quickly as possible after an accident, particularly if significant injuries or damages are included. Early legal advice can be vital in collecting necessary proof and guaranteeing your rights are secured.

The majority of injury attorneys work on a contingency charge basis, implying they just receive payment if you win your case. The common variety is between 25% and 40% of the last settlement or award.
4. What if I am partly at fault for the accident?
Even if you are partly at fault, you might still be able to recover damages. States that follow comparative negligence laws enable you to receive compensation proportional to your portion of fault. A skilled attorney can help browse these complicated issues.
5. For how long does it take to resolve an Accident Insurance Claim Lawyer case?
The period of a personal injury case differs significantly and can vary from a few months to several years, depending on the complexity of the case, the desire of the parties to work out, and court schedules.
